How much does retargeting cost?
Retargeting costs vary by industry, but on average:
The Cost per click (CPC) is between $0.60 to $1.25.
The Cost per thousand impressions (CPM) is about $2–$5.
Cost per acquisition (CPA) is up to 50% higher than standard display ads if not optimized.
It is also found that search retargeting tends to have a higher CPA but better ROAS, as users already have high purchase intent.
Video retargeting has the highest engagement but comes at a higher CPC and CPM.
Social media retargeting can be cost-effective, but prices fluctuate based on competition and platform.
Display retargeting remains the most budget-friendly option but generally has lower CTRs.
Metric | Display Retargeting | Social Media Retargeting | Search Retargeting | Video Retargeting |
---|---|---|---|---|
CPC | $0.60-$1.25 | $0.80-$2.50 | $1.50-$3.00 | $2.00-$4.50 |
CPM | $2-$5 | $5-%12 | $8-$20 | $10-$30 |
CPA | $10-$30 | %15-%50 | $25-$80 | $30-$100 |
CTR | 0.3%-1.2% | 1.5%-3.5% | 2.0%-5.0% | 3.0%-7.0% |
ROAS | 3X-8X | 2X-6X | 4X-10X | 5X-12X |

Challenges and best practices in retargeting
Retargeting is powerful, but it’s not always smooth sailing.
Brands that get it right see massive ROI, while those that don’t?
Well, they risk annoying their audience.
Here are the major challenges faced in retargeting:
- Seeing the same ad too often can lead to a 37% drop in engagement.
- 67% of users are wary of how their data is used in retargeting.
- 26% of internet users have ad blockers that limit retargeting reach.
Best practices to boost retargeting performance? Go through these research-based points,
- It is advised to limit exposure to 5-7 impressions per user to avoid annoying them
- According to a study by Think with Google, retargeting people based on your audience’s browsing behavior boosts conversions by 50%.
- Personalized ads (like showing the exact product someone viewed) get 3x more engagement.
- Video retargeting ads increase purchase intent by 20% more than static image ads.

How does retargeting differ from remarketing?
Retargeting typically involves paid ads shown to users who have visited a site, while remarketing focuses on re-engaging customers through email marketing.
